Waterproofing and watertightness in civil works
In water tanks, diaphragm walls, foundations, tunnels and large structures, watertightness is a technical and regulatory requirement. A waterproofing failure compromises the durability and safety of the works: it calls for an engineering approach, not a patch.
Solutions for large structures
We work with structural waterproofing systems: high-performance sheets and membranes, osmotic mortars and cements for water pressure, and injections to seal joints and cracks in concrete.
